Overview of Sustainable Building Materials
Sustainable building materials are those that have a minimal impact on the environment throughout their lifecycle. This includes their extraction, production, use, and eventual disposal. The goal of using these materials is to create buildings that are efficient in energy consumption, reduce waste, and promote the use of renewable resources. By choosing eco-friendly construction materials, stakeholders can contribute to a healthier planet while also benefiting from potential cost savings and improved building performance.
Types of Eco-Friendly Materials
Several types of sustainable building materials are gaining popularity in the construction industry. Here are a few notable examples:
Bamboo
Bamboo is a rapidly renewable resource that has gained acclaim for its strength and versatility. It can be used for flooring, cabinetry, and even structural elements. Its growth rate is impressive, making it a sustainable alternative to traditional hardwoods.
Recycled Steel
Recycled steel is another excellent choice for sustainable construction. By repurposing steel that has already been produced, builders can significantly reduce the energy required for new steel manufacturing. This material is strong, durable, and can be used in various structural applications, from beams to roofing.
Rammed Earth
Rammed earth construction involves compacting soil to create solid walls. This ancient technique utilizes local materials, minimizing transportation impacts. Buildings made from rammed earth offer excellent thermal mass, contributing to energy efficiency by regulating indoor temperatures.
Benefits of Using Sustainable Materials in Construction
The advantages of incorporating sustainable building materials extend beyond environmental benefits. Key benefits include:
- Energy Efficiency: Many eco-friendly materials have insulating properties that improve energy efficiency, reducing heating and cooling costs.
- Reduced Environmental Impact: By using materials that are renewable or recycled, the construction process generates less waste and minimizes the depletion of natural resources.
- Healthier Indoor Environments: Sustainable materials often contain fewer toxic substances, improving indoor air quality and contributing to occupant health.
- Long-Term Cost Savings: Although some sustainable materials may have higher upfront costs, their durability and energy efficiency can lead to significant savings over time.
Sourcing and Availability of Sustainable Building Materials
Finding sustainable building materials involves research and careful consideration. Here are some tips for sourcing these eco-friendly options:
- Local Suppliers: Look for local suppliers who specialize in sustainable materials. This not only supports the local economy but also reduces transportation emissions.
- Certifications: Seek materials that have recognized sustainability certifications, such as Forest Stewardship Council (FSC) for wood or Leadership in Energy and Environmental Design (LEED) ratings for overall building projects.
- Reclaimed Materials: Consider using reclaimed materials from deconstructed buildings. These can often be sourced at a lower cost and add unique character to new projects.
